The Undercover City Games: Krakow offer a lively and interactive way to explore Krakow’s Old Town for only $24.59 per person. This approximately 1 hour 45 minutes activity is designed for groups of up to 24 people, making it ideal for friends, families, or colleagues looking to add some adventure to their city visit.
What sets this tour apart is its scavenger-hunt style approach, where participants become elite undercover agents tasked with helping a spy ring. The activity provides game materials and a map, allowing participants to navigate around the city’s main historical attractions while completing fun spy tasks. Despite the focus on entertainment, the experience also offers a chance to see key sites in Krakow’s Old Town, making it a unique blend of sightseeing and gameplay.
While the activity is well-suited for most visitors, it’s worth noting that those with serious walking problems may find it less suitable, as the tour involves walking around the city’s streets. The mobile ticket format makes it easy to access, and most travelers book about three weeks in advance.

What is the duration of the Undercover City Games in Krakow?
The activity lasts approximately 1 hour 45 minutes.
Where does the activity start and end?
It begins and ends at plac Mariacki 8 in Krakow’s Old Town.
What is the maximum group size?
Up to 24 people can participate in each group.
